전역 및 비전역 영역에 대해 동일한 대상에 대한 서로 다른 경로를 정의하는 방법은 무엇입니까?

전역 및 비전역 영역에 대해 동일한 대상에 대한 서로 다른 경로를 정의하는 방법은 무엇입니까?

Solaris 10 서버에서 전역 영역과 비전역 영역에 대한 관리 네트워크를 분리해야 합니다. 전역 영역에는 자체 관리 네트워크가 있으며 모든 비전역 영역은 전역 영역의 관리 네트워크와 다른 관리 네트워크를 공유합니다. 다음 주소를 예로 들어 보겠습니다.

global zone:       10.0.1.1/24
non-global zone 1: 10.0.2.1/24
non-global zone 2: 10.0.2.2/24
non-global zone 3: 10.0.2.3/24
non-global zone 4: 10.0.2.4/24
and so on ...

전역 영역 관리 네트워크의 라우터는 10.0.1.254이고 비전역 영역 관리 네트워크의 라우터는 10.0.2.254입니다.

모든 영역은 동일한 관리 인프라 10.10.1.0/24와 통신해야 합니다. 하지만 의사소통은 다른 경로를 통해 이루어져야 합니다. 전역 영역은 10.0.1.254를 거쳐야 하고 비전역 영역은 10.0.2.254를 거쳐야 합니다.

문제는 인터페이스 공유가 실현 가능한가입니다. 나는 이것이 영역의 전용 인터페이스를 통해 달성될 수 있다는 것을 알고 있습니다. 하지만 지역이 10개가 넘는데 인터페이스가 충분하지 않습니다. 그래서 공유 인터페이스를 사용해야 합니다.

defrouter이 옵션을 알고 있지만 zonecfg기본 게이트웨이가 관리 네트워크가 아닌 인터넷을 가리키므로 도움이 되지 않습니다. 경로 기능이 필요합니다 defrouter. defrouter기본 게이트웨이와 마찬가지로 이 영역에서 들어오는 트래픽에만 적용되는 경로를 정의해야 합니다 . 하지만 해결책을 찾을 수 없습니다.

관련 정보